@MeganS671 · Camped on Nov 11, 2021 at Campsite #P061
The campground was very nice with easy to reach facilities and beach access. My only issue was in the description of the camp sites. We ended up at a site that said it was for camping, but there was no spot for a tent. This was not addressed on the website. We ended up setting up on the asphalt pad ment for parking. Unfortunately a huge storm blew through during the night, and since we were unable to stake our tent out the wind took a toll on our equipment, and the water came up through the bottom of the tent, since we were in the asphalt. We packed up and left the next morning even though we booked for two nights because all of our gear was soaked.
